Can a lawyer help me with my case that's out of state

Asked on Jul 16th, 2018 on Premises Liability - Georgia
More details to this question:
While on vacation in Orlando, Florida my minor son cut his foot while in a motel pool and I was looking to see if there's anything that can be done.

Yes. Because your son’s accident occurred here in Orlando, then Florida courts have jurisdiction and you would need to retain Florida counsel. How did your son cut his foot? What did the motel do to cause this accident? If you can show that the motel knew or should have known that a dangerous condition existed on their property that would forseeably cause this cut then your son has a case. Discuss in private with counsel here in Orlando.
